Arizona (Columbia, 1940). One Sheet (27.25 X 41) Style A. , Wesley Ruggless Arizona is an epic Western set in an impoverished Arizona outpost. It tells the story of the feisty, no-nonsense Phoebe Titus (Jean Arthur), who, wearing leather breeches with a bullwhip and gun, can out-shoot and out-fight nearly every bad hombre in town. When handsome Peter Muncie (William Holden) arrives, on his way to California, Phoebe asserts that he is the perfect person to help her run her cattle ranch, and the two fall in love. This was the first film shot in what is now called Old Tucson, and has served as the backdrop for more Westerns than any other place in the country. A Heritage first, this great looking style A one sheet displays nicely after professional restoration. Touchup was applied to the folds, a sliver of missing paper in the left and the length of the right border, a tear in the bottom border into the credits, a tear in the top border into the tagline, and pinholes in the borders. Fine+ on Linen. , , Estimate: $600 - $1,200.
